Accurate chlorine analysis is crucial for water quality testing. Various industry standards guide this process. Organizations set regulations to ensure safe drinking water. These standards help monitor chlorine levels effectively. Compliance is essential for public health.
There are common methods used for chlorine analysis. These include colorimetric tests, titration, and sensors. Each method has its strengths and weaknesses. For instance, colorimetric tests are simple but may lack precision in low concentrations. On the other hand, sensors can offer real-time readings. However, they require regular calibration, which can be a hassle.

In the realm of water quality management, the implementation of digital residual chlorine sensors plays a pivotal role in ensuring safe and compliant water systems. These advanced sensors, designed with a three-electrode constant potential system, provide precise and real-time measurements of free chlorine levels in various applications, including drinking water treatment, industrial effluent monitoring, and aquaculture. With an impressive measurement range of 0-20.00 ppm and a resolution as fine as 0.001 ppm, they deliver the accuracy needed for effective monitoring and decision-making.
Beyond their measurement capabilities, these sensors are equipped with pH compensation features to mitigate drift during readings, enhancing their reliability in dynamic environments. The ability to integrate with SCADA, IoT, or industrial control systems via Modbus RTU over RS485 enables seamless data transmission, making them ideal for modern automated water quality monitoring frameworks. Built with robust, IP68-rated housings, they are suitable for varied installation conditions, whether in flow-through or submerged settings, ensuring durability and consistent performance over time. Additionally, features such as automatic calibration commands and optional self-cleaning electrode covers significantly reduce maintenance requirements, promoting long-term operational stability.
